I think someone should look at the win-loss record of coaches in the last 15 years in their first year with a new team.
I know you guys expect alot because we have a veteran team but you also have to realize that we lost our starting QB which if you told me that Trent would be out for games in any of the games the last five years I would tell you the Chiefs were done for. We also lost our starting pro bowl left tackle and one of the best run blocking fullbacks in the league, all of which aren't Herm Edwards fault. I don't know what you guys expected in Herms first year, I expected to be a losing football team in Herm's first year, it is usually how it goes in a coaches first year with a team. Now I don't like Herm Edwards and I didn't want him as our head coach but I also have realistic expectations in Herms first year here. |
